What does Napoleon’s grave at night even look like? I feel like it would be creepy af in the darkness because it’s inside a massive marble church and his tomb is surrounded by giant angel statues in circular formation. I’m sorry, I’m just picturing the angel statues surrounding his tomb shootings laser beams at me in the middle of the night for trespassing 😂😂
But there would certainly be a bunch of interesting people to talk to. Napoleon, Joseph, Jérôme, Duroc, Bertrand, and Napoleon’s son are all buried in the same church. Plus, historical people from other eras as well.

Arc de Triomphe, Paris, France: The Arc de Triomphe de l'Étoile is one of the most famous monuments in Paris, France, standing at the western end of the Champs-Élysées at the centre of Place Charles de Gaulle, formerly named Place de l'Étoile—the étoile or "star" of the juncture formed by its twelve radiating avenues. Wikipedia

Tomb of Eugène de Beauharnais (1781-1824), stepson of Napoleon Bonaparte. He retired to Munich with his wife, the daughter of the king of Bavaria, after all the Napoleonic Wars. (I didn't even know who this tomb even belonged to until after I got back home)
